McKenzie Amanda Grace Catron, 19, of Seligman, Mo. passed away on March 19, 2016. She was born on December 16, 1996 in Fayetteville to Johnnie Catron and Kendra Mulherin.
McKenzie was loved by all who knew her. She will be remembered as a vibrant young woman who touched countless lives. She was a student at the University of Arkansas in Fayetteville, studying accounting and finance, hoping to enter the business world. Her true passion, however, was helping people. She worked as a lifeguard, ready to respond to danger. As a volunteer at Saving Grace, TASC, and the Pack Shack, she did her part to help her community and make the world a better place for all of us.
